Power
A treadmill is a great workout machine for home use. A lot of treadmills are compact and fold down to save space. Many have built-in screens that offer important information and keeps track of your progress. They are available in different speeds and are powered by an electric motor. When you are choosing an electric folding treadmill, take into account the power of its motor, which is usually measured in horsepower. For moderate use, 1.5 to 2.5 horsepower is enough. For serious runners, it is recommended to go for 3 HP or more.

Maintenance
While treadmills are fairly easy to maintain, it's vital to have a routine maintenance plan in place to keep your treadmill running smoothly and efficiently. A routine care and upkeep program can save you money in the end by preventing the necessity for costly repairs or replacement parts.
Make sure you turn off your treadmill using the switch on/off and disconnect the power cord prior to begin any maintenance. Wait 2-3 minutes before cleaning any electronic components. If you are using a disinfectant spray, make sure to clean your cloth first to avoid spray that may damage plastic or metal surfaces. It's also a good idea to clean the console, handrails and the motor cover frequently with a mild cleanser. It's recommended to wash the belt after every use to prevent the accumulation of sweat, dust and debris.
Regularly lubricating the belt of your treadmill can extend its life and make it more comfortable to use. Go through the user's manual to find specific directions. The procedure is as simple as putting some lubricant onto a soft cloth, cleaning all joints, hinges and other moving parts. Also, you must lubricate any silver air shock tubes located under the deck that are used for lift assistance.
Also, you should inspect the deck of your treadmill and running belt periodically for indications of wear and tear. If necessary, replace the belt. Be sure to connect your treadmill into an outlet that is grounded and has surge protectors to limit the chance of electrical issues.
